In addition, the district may hold a tax ratification election that would lower the property tax rate by two cents, from $1.46 per $100 valuation to a $1.44. Frisco ISD trustees adopted a total tax rate of $1.2129 per $100 valuation Aug. 8.This will still raise more taxes for its operations than last years tax rate due to growth in property values, according to meeting documents.
